In the world of engineering and mechanical systems, the concept of a high pressure air stuffing box is crucial for ensuring the efficiency and safety of various applications. A high pressure air stuffing box is a sealing device used to prevent the leakage of air or fluid in high-pressure environments. It is commonly found in pumps, compressors, and other machinery where maintaining pressure is essential for optimal performance. The design of a high pressure air stuffing box typically includes a series of packing materials that are compressed around a shaft to create a tight seal. This prevents the escape of air or fluid, which can lead to loss of efficiency and potential safety hazards.The working principle of a high pressure air stuffing box revolves around the application of pressure to the packing material. When the machinery operates, the packing is compressed against the shaft, creating a seal that withstands high pressures. This is particularly important in industries such as oil and gas, where even a small leak can result in significant financial losses and environmental damage. The effectiveness of a high pressure air stuffing box depends on several factors, including the quality of the packing material, the design of the box itself, and the operating conditions.One of the primary advantages of using a high pressure air stuffing box is its ability to handle extreme conditions. These devices are designed to operate under high temperatures and pressures, making them suitable for a wide range of industrial applications. For example, in the petrochemical industry, a high pressure air stuffing box is often used in pumps that transport corrosive substances. The robust design and materials used in these stuffing boxes ensure that they can withstand the harsh environment without compromising their sealing capabilities.Moreover, maintenance of a high pressure air stuffing box is essential for ensuring its longevity and effectiveness. Regular inspections and adjustments are necessary to prevent wear and tear on the packing material. Over time, the packing may become less effective due to friction and heat, leading to potential leaks.
